Douglas Gregor authored
clients can format diagnostics as they wish rather than having to parse standard error. All of the important parts of the front end's diagnostics are exposed: text, severity, location, source ranges, and fix-its. The diagnostics callback is now available with clang_createTranslationUnitFromSource() and clang_createTranslationUnit(). As part of this change, CXSourceLocation and CXSourceRange got one pointer larger, since we need to hold on to the SourceManager and LangOptions structures in the source location. This is the minimum amount of information needed for the functions that operate on source locations and ranges (as implemented now). Previously we held on to the ASTContext, but the diagnostics callback can end up with source locations when there is no ASTContext (or preprocessor). Still to do: - Code completion needs to support the diagnostics callback, once we have the ability to (de-)serialize diagnostics. - Eliminate the "displayDiagnostics" argument to createIndex; we'll always pass diagnostics to the callback and let it deal with display. llvm-svn: 94709

Ted Kremenek authored
strings than what we currently have in Sema. This is both an experiment and a WIP. The idea is simple: parse the format string incrementally, constructing a well-structure representation of each format specifier. Each format specifier is then handed back one-by-one to a client via a callback. Malformed format strings are also handled with callbacks. The idea is to separate the parsing of the format string from the emission of diagnostics. Currently what we have in Sema for handling format strings is a mongrel of both that is hard to follow and difficult to modify (I can apply this label since I'm the original author of that code). This is in libAnalysis as it is reasonable generic and can potentially be used both by libSema and libChecker. Comments welcome. llvm-svn: 94702

Jeffrey Yasskin authored
Modules and ModuleProviders. Because the "ModuleProvider" simply materializes GlobalValues now, and doesn't provide modules, it's renamed to "GVMaterializer". Code that used to need a ModuleProvider to materialize Functions can now materialize the Functions directly. Functions no longer use a magic linkage to record that they're materializable; they simply ask the GVMaterializer. Because the C ABI must never change, we can't remove LLVMModuleProviderRef or the functions that refer to it. Instead, because Module now exposes the same functionality ModuleProvider used to, we store a Module* in any LLVMModuleProviderRef and translate in the wrapper methods. The bindings to other languages still use the ModuleProvider concept. It would probably be worth some time to update them to follow the C++ more closely, but I don't intend to do it. Fixes http://llvm.org/PR5737 and http://llvm.org/PR5735. llvm-svn: 94686
